Question 3 of 5

Which of the following is the priority intervention for preventing a fat embolism in a client experiencing an open femur fracture?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Early immobilization prevents fat release from bone marrow, reducing embolism risk, unlike antibiotics, hip movement, or wound irrigation.

Question 4 of 5

A nurse is preparing to give routine medications to a client with a history of hypertension. The nurse recognizes the need to assess the clients blood pressure before and after administering which of the following medications?

Correct Answer: B

Rationale: Metoprolol, a beta-blocker, lowers blood pressure, requiring monitoring, unlike simvastatin, aspirin, or metformin.

Question 5 of 5

Which of the following is not a contraindication for the use of tissue plasminogen activator (tPA) in the treatment of stroke?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Age over 65 is not an absolute contraindication for tPA, unlike recent surgery, uncontrolled hypertension, or active cerebral hemorrhage, which increase bleeding risk.
